Once you've identified an API, the real work (and fun!) begins in optimizing your interaction. Effective API scraping goes far beyond making single requests. We'll equip you with practical strategies and code snippets to tackle advanced scenarios, including:
- Efficient Pagination: Understanding various pagination schemes (offset, cursor-based, time-based) to retrieve complete datasets without missing records.
- Bypassing CAPTCHAs & Rate Limits: Leveraging API key management, rotating proxies, and intelligent request delays to avoid detection and ensure continuous data flow.
- Error Handling & Retry Mechanisms: Building robust scrapers that gracefully manage network issues, API downtimes, and unexpected responses.
- Understanding API Documentation: Deciphering request parameters, response formats, and authentication protocols to maximize your data extraction potential.

Navigating the API landscape can feel like choosing a champion for a grand battle, especially when considering features like browser rendering, IP rotation, and data formatting. For projects requiring dynamic content extraction or interaction with JavaScript-heavy websites, an API offering full browser rendering is non-negotiable. This capability ensures that all elements, even those loaded asynchronously, are accessible for scraping. Conversely, for static content or simple data retrieval, a lighter, more cost-effective API might suffice. IP rotation is another critical feature, particularly for large-scale data collection, preventing bans and ensuring continuous access. Evaluating how each contender handles these core functionalities, along with their output formats (JSON, CSV, HTML), is the first step in narrowing down your options and preparing for the next stage of your selection journey.
